1. Service Description
Hana 花 is a mobile application for learning Japanese, developed and published by Forgeden (14 Rue Haute, 89740 Quincerot, France). It offers a gamified learning experience: progressive vocabulary, spaced-repetition reviews, a virtual rewards system, and game mechanics.
The application is available on Android via the Google Play Store. It includes:
- a vocabulary review system using flashcards (multiple-choice or self-assessment);
- a virtual currency called flowers (🌸), earned by progressing in the app;
- a random item collection system called gacha;
- optional rewarded video advertisements.

5. Virtual Currency — Flowers 🌸
5.1 Definition
Flowers are the virtual currency of the Hana application. They are used to perform gacha draws and access certain features.
5.2 How to Earn Flowers
Flowers are earned exclusively within the application, through the following activities:
- daily login;
- vocabulary review sessions;
- discovering a new lesson;
- watching rewarded video ads (optional);
- weekly bonuses.

6. Gacha and Random Rewards
The application features a random draw system (gacha) that allows users to obtain collection items (characters, themes, illustrations). A draw of 10 items costs 10 flowers.
6.1 Random Nature
The result of each draw is determined randomly according to probabilities set by Forgeden. No guarantee is given that the user will obtain any specific item.
6.2 No Acquired Rights
Items obtained through the gacha are digital cosmetic elements with no real monetary value. Users have no ownership rights over these elements; they remain the property of Forgeden.

7. Rewarded Video Advertisements
The application optionally offers rewarded video ads provided by Google AdMob. In exchange for a complete viewing, the user receives a defined number of flowers.
7.1 Daily Limits
- 1 daily rewarded video (bonus reward);
- up to 3 additional videos per day (standard reward).
7.2 Conditional Reward
The reward is only credited after server-side validation of the viewing. In the event of a technical failure (network issue, Google AdMob service unavailability), the reward may not be credited. Forgeden will make best efforts to ensure attribution, but cannot guarantee the reward for every viewing in all circumstances.
7.3 Ad Content
Ads are selected by Google AdMob based on the user's consent settings. Forgeden is not responsible for the content of third-party advertisements displayed.
